description | Alzheimer’s disease (AD) is a degenerative disorder of the central nervous system that predominantly affects the elderly.The Apolipoprotein E (ApoE) gene is identified as the most significant genetic factor associated with AD.This article reviews current findings on the relationship between ApoE and AD, the impact of APOE gene polymorphisms on AD, the interaction between ApoE and other pathogenic factors, and the role of ApoE in AD.Additionally, it discusses the diagnosis and treatment of AD to enhance the understanding of its pathogenesis and to provide new perspectives for the prevention and management of the disease. |
